Flood insurance agents in Gulf Breeze Florida help property owners secure coverage through the National Flood Insurance Program or private insurers. Florida law requires flood insurance disclosure for certain coastal properties. Agents guide clients through elevation certificates and flood zone maps specific to Santa Rosa County.

What Does a Flood Insurance Agent in Gulf Breeze Cost?

Typical flood insurance costs in Florida range from 700 to 2,500 dollars per year for NFIP policies. Private market rates can be higher or lower depending on risk. Costs vary based on flood zone, building elevation, and coverage amount. This is general information, not insurance advice.

What does a flood insurance agent in Gulf Breeze do?
A flood insurance agent helps you find a policy that meets your property needs. They review flood zone data and elevation certificates to determine coverage options. They also explain waiting periods and policy limits.
Is flood insurance required in Gulf Breeze Florida?
Flood insurance is required if you have a federally backed mortgage and live in a high-risk flood zone. Florida law does not mandate flood insurance for all properties, but lenders often require it. Many homeowners choose it for protection.
